Hi,
I've made another release of the Compaq Hotplug PCI driver available
against 2.4.8-pre3 and 2.4.7-ac5 depending on which tree you like to
run. It is available at:
http://www.kroah.com/linux/hotplug/pci-hotplug-2.4.8-pre3.patch.gz
and
http://www.kroah.com/linux/hotplug/pci-hotplug-2.4.7-ac5.patch.gz
There is also a Changelog available at:
http://www.kroah.com/linux/hotplug/pci-hotplug-Changelog
Changes since last release:
- forward ported to 2.4.8-pre3 and 2.4.7-ac5
- cleaned up lots of direct pci address space accesses with the
proper readX and writeX calls.
If anyone has any problems with this version, or sees anyplace that I
did not catch on my pci address space access cleanups, please let me
know.
